In this episode, Baylor reflects on a memory that reminded him of a time when he wanted to brighten his friend's day. She suggested finding a place to ride horses, which terrifiedhim. Baylor spent the night researching potential disasters and realized that what we focus on is what we see. He encourages his listeners to take action and persevere, using the metaphor of getting on a horse. An unidentified person and a friend of Baylor's share their own experiences of overcoming challenges and the importance of perseverance. Overall, the episode serves as a powerful reminder to listeners that they have the strength to overcome any obstacle.
